Output 96389ced8ea5477aaa675668652ea38c1a74b65a59c068346c2848c23ea256b6:1

value
304030328
script pubkey
OP_0 OP_PUSHBYTES_20 ddfa40229ea03a2223f47911425462e0c21d14d7
address
bc1qmhayqg575qazygl50yg5y4rzurpp69xhpwpxme
transaction
96389ced8ea5477aaa675668652ea38c1a74b65a59c068346c2848c23ea256b6